Inaugural Winter Park Dog Walk

More than 500 people and 225 dogs participated in the WinterParkLostPets.com’s inaugural Winter Park Dog Walk on Saturday, May 19, at Cady Way Trail in Winter Park. There was also one adoption and numerous dogs were taken in by foster families. All the proceeds — $6,500 and counting — benefit The Lost Pets Foundation. Visit www.winterparklostpets.com
